China's serpentine is very rich in resources and extensive distribution, Shaanxi JIANCHALING Ridge as the famous mineral pool, with the exception of gold, nickel, iron and other metal ores, there are many kinds of mineral serpentine,with large reserves. By means of outside research, XRD, SEM,DTA,EMP and chemical analysis, the author studied mineralogical characteristics of this serpentine .The results showed that the serpentinite structure includes crystalloid and crystallization, the former is chrysotile, the latter constitute chrysotile and antigorite .It is obvious isomorphic substitution whit high iron rates.Based on mineralogy in serpentine, the author studied mechanism of the adsorption of Cu2+ onto serpentine .The results showed that removal rates improved with increase the amount of serpentine, the reaction time of response and the temperature, the amount of serpentine that the greatest impact than reaction time and temperature times, and the pH value of the most affected was not obvious. At the same time through data analysis showed the better treatment of conditions: temperature 80℃, reaction time 20 min, absorption capacity of q = 2.88 (mg / g), removal rates can reach more than 99% .
